Title

CAL. NO. 35,527 - BY:  COUNCILMEMBER HARRIS

 

Brief:

An Ordinance to amend and reordain the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ance (Ordinance No. 4264 M.C.S., as amended by Ordinance No. 26,413 M.C.S. and subsequent amendments) to amend the definition of “dwelling, small multi-family affordable” in Article 26, Section 26.6 to include not only affordable housing units offered for rental but also dwellings offered as permanently affordable, for-sale housing and by not-for-profit community land trusts offering long-term ground leases respective of owners and lessors, and related additional amendments to set reasonable requirements for this use, including but not limited to amendments to the use standards contained in Article 20, Section 20.3.SSS and the use tables throughout the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ance; and otherwise to provide with respect thereto.  (ZONING DOCKET NO. 42/26)

 

Annotation:

(This matter was introduced 8/6/26).
